How To Set Up a New ESB Connection

new connection banner

Setting up a new ESB connection depends on the type of property you are connecting. For new builds and recently vacated homes, the process simply requires you to sign up with a new energy provider. For new build homes and homes that have been unoccupied for more than 2 years, you will have to apply for a new connection to be installed. Standard new connections cost roughly €3,486 including VAT.

What Appliances Use the Most Electricity in Ireland?

appliance cost banner

A tumble dryer uses the most electricity, costing on average €1.74 per cycle. Other appliances that use a lot of electricity include electric shower, immersion heaters and dishwashers.
